sebesten
<botany> The mucilaginous drupaceous fruit of two East Indian trees (Cordia Myxa, and C. Latifolia), sometimes used medicinally in pectoral diseases. ... In the West Indies the name is given to the similar fruit of Cordia Sebestana. ... Origin: Ar. Sebestan the tree: cf. Sp. Sebesten. ... Sour...
